Boyd Coddington of American Hotrod

World-renowned tuner and hot rod king Boyd Coddington died at 6:20 am this morning. The cause of death is still unknown. Coddington, founder of Boyd's Wheels and designer of prize-winning custom cars, had recently been hospitalised twice for an undisclosed medical condition. Although he was though to be in recovery, rumours of his untimely death began circulating today throughout the forums. A spokesperson for Boyd Coddington's corporation has confirmed to Jalopnik that those rumours are true. The company will be releasing a statement later today.
